Baltimore Archdiocese Files for Chapter 11 to Resolve Abuse Claims, Continue Ministries

September 30, 2023

The Archdiocese of Baltimore filed for Chapter 11 reorganization Sept. 29 to address “a great number of historic” child sex abuse claims it expects to face under a new Maryland law that lifts the statute of limitations on certain civil claims and takes effect Oct. 1.
